re PR c++/26693 (Access checks not performed for types in templates)
gcc/ChangeLog: 2009-01-21 Dodji Seketeli <dodji@redhat.com> PR c++/26693 * c-decl.c: (clone_underlying_type): Move this ... * c-common.c (set_underlying_type): ... here. Also, make sure the function properly sets TYPE_STUB_DECL() on the newly created typedef variant type. (is_typedef_decl ): New entry point. * tree.h: Added a new member member_types_needing_access_check to struct tree_decl_non_common. (set_underlying_type): New entry point. (is_typedef_type): Likewise. gcc/cp/ChangeLog/ 2009-01-21 Dodji Seketeli <dodji@redhat.com> PR c++/26693 * decl2.c (grokfield): when a typedef appears in a class, create the typedef variant type node for it. (save_template_attributes): Creating typedef variant type node here is now useless. * decl.c (grokdeclarator): If the typedef'ed struct/class was anonymous, set the proper type name to all its type variants. * name-lookup.c (pushdecl_maybe_friend): Reuse the set_underlying_type function to install typedef variant types. * cp-tree.h (MEMBER_TYPES_NEEDING_ACCESS_CHECK): New template accessor macro. (append_type_to_template_for_access_check): New entry points. * semantics.c (check_accessibility_of_qualified_id): When a typedef that is a member of a class appears in a template, add it to the template. It will be ... * pt.c (instantiate_class_template, instantiate_template ): ... access checked at template instantiation time. (tsubst): Handle the case of being called with NULL args. (resolve_type_name_type): The type name should be the name of the main type variant. (append_type_to_template_for_access_check): New entry point. gcc/testsuite/ChangeLog 2009-01-21 Dodji Seketeli <dodji@redhat.com> PR c++/26693 * g++.dg/template/typedef11.C: New test. * g++.dg/template/typedef12.C: Likewise. * g++.dg/template/typedef13.C: Likewise. * g++.dg/template/typedef14.C: Likewise. * g++.dg/template/sfinae3.C: Compile this pedantically. The only errors expected should be the one saying the typedef is ill formed. * g++.old-deja/g++.pt/typename8.C: Likewise. * g++.dg/template/access11.C: Update this. libstdc++-v3/ChangeLog: 2009-01-21 Dodji Seketeli <dodji@redhat.com> * include/ext/bitmap_allocator.h: the typedefs should be made public if we want them to be accessible. This has been revealed by the patch that fixes PR c++/26693 in g++. From-SVN: r143546
